要補救錯誤的 git 提交信息,有三種方法:提交修正:修改提交信息并替換現有提交。重置和強制推送:覆蓋現有提交歷史,并重新提交帶有正確信息的更改。重新編寫提交歷史:使用交互式編輯器修改提交信息,并用更新后的信息替換錯誤信息。
如何補救錯誤的 Git 提交信息
Git 提交信息對于保持清晰的版本歷史和跟蹤代碼庫內的更改非常重要。然而,有時候我們會提交帶有錯誤信息的代碼。幸運的是,有幾種方法可以補救這些錯誤。
方法 1:通過提交修正
- 使用 git commit –amend 命令。
- 這將打開一個文本編輯器,允許您修改提交信息。
- 修改提交信息并保存更改。
- 提交修正將替換以前的提交,并帶有更新后的提交信息。
方法 2:通過重置和強制推送
注意:此方法會覆蓋現有的提交歷史,因此請謹慎使用。
- 使用 git reset HEAD^ 命令將 HEAD 指向上一個提交。
- 刪除帶有錯誤信息的提交。
- 重新提交更改,帶有正確的提交信息。
- 使用 git push –force 命令強制推送更新。
方法 3:通過重新編寫提交歷史
- 使用 git rebase -i 命令。
- 這將打開一個交互式文本編輯器,其中包含提交歷史的列表。
- 定位錯誤的提交并對其進行修改。
- 保存更改并退出編輯器。
- Git 將重新編寫提交歷史,用更新后的提交信息替換錯誤的信息。
提示:
- 遵循 Git 提交信息指南,以編寫清晰、簡短、有意義的提交信息。
- 定期審查提交歷史,以識別和修復任何錯誤。
- 使用 Git 工具(如 git Filter-branch)來執行更高級的提交信息操作。
? 版權聲明
文章版權歸作者所有,未經允許請勿轉載。
THE END